HUDWAY Drive offers 3 ways to connect to a smartphone:
I. Using BLE (Bluetooth Low Energy) connection
With this type of connection you will be able to use navigation powered by HERE and driving widgets.
HUDWAY Drive with HERE navigation
Also, incoming calls and notifications will be fetched and visualised to HUD* — and sound will be played via the output source you select.
*Provided that you enable requred permissions as set out below.
If you have a Voice Assistant button on the steering wheel, a Bluetooth headset, or Apple Watch, you can connect it to your phone and respond to calls this way. Otherwise, you will need to pick up your phone.
Your phone screen can be locked during this time.
Restrictions: This connection opportunity doesn't support streaming any other content from your smartphone to HUD. This means, Waze or Google Maps will not work.
If you want to listen to Spotify or AppleMusic while connected this way, the audio will be played via the output source you select, but the app interface will not be displayed on HUD.
To pair your smartphone to HUDWAY Drive over BLE, please do the following:
1. Power on HUDWAY Drive
2. Make sure that Bluetooth is enabled in your phone settings
3. Launch HUDWAY Drive app. It will automatically start looking for HUDWAY Drive.
4. When the device is found, tap "Connect device" — and you're all set.

II. Using HUDWAY Drive mirroring protocol
This type of connection allows for mirroring your phone screen contents to HUD.
This is how you can view Waze, Google Maps, or any other app on the HUD.
To enable this type of connection, follow the steps below:
On iPhones
1. Power on HUDWAY Drive.
2. Launch HUDWAY Drive app. It will automatically start looking for HUDWAY Drive.
3. When the device is found, tap "Connect device"
4. Go to the app settings, and make sure that Mirroring Mode is on.
5. Turn on Wi-Fi on your smartphone
6. Connect to HUDWAY Drive network.
The password is 87654321.
7. Switch on screen capture:
— Bring up the Control Center,
— Long tap Screen Recording and select Drive Broadcast in the list.
The app will start mirroring your screen to HUDWAY Drive.
On Android smartphones:
1. Power on HUDWAY Drive
2. Launch HUDWAY Drive app. It will automatically start looking for HUDWAY Drive.
3. When the device is found, tap "Connect device"
4. Go to the app settings tap "Mirroring Mode", select "Via Wi-Fi",
5. Go to Settings > Wi-Fi and connect to HUDWAY Drive network.
The password is 87654321.
6. If a pop-up alert appears, confirm screen capture permission (depends on a phone model).
The app will start mirroring your screen to HUDWAY Drive.
Please note that we do not actually record the video of your smartphone screen, nor have we any access to it. This feature is only used to transmit the screen contents to HUD.

III. Using Miracast
You can also mirror your smartphone screen to HUD over Miracast. Basically, it will operate the same way as the mirroring over HUDWAY Drive proprietory protocol, just the connection steps will differ:
1. Power on HUDWAY Drive
2. Launch HUDWAY Drive app. It will automatically start looking for HUDWAY Drive.
3. When the device is found, tap "Connect device"
4. Go to the app settings tap "Mirroring Mode", select "Via Miracast",
5. Go to Settings > Wi-Fi and connect to HUDWAY Drive network.
The password is 87654321.
6. Confirm screen capture permission that will appear as a pop-up alert.
The app will start mirroring your screen to HUDWAY Drive.
